    Gaius Julius Caesar was a famous Roman dictator and military general.

    He was born on 13 July 100 BC to an aristocratic family in Subura, Rome, when Rome was a republic and not an empire.

    His father governed the area of Asia controlled by Rome and his sister was married to a very important politician called Gaius Marius.

    Caesar’s father died in 85 BC, leaving Caesar as the pater familias (head of the family).

    At the time, there was a civil war between Marius and his rival Sulla.

    Caesar joined the army and fled Rome because he was worried that he would get targeted in the war.

    Military Hero

    Caesar became a military hero while he was away and returned to Rome to much popularity and new allies like Crassus and Pompey the Great.

    Caesar quickly rose up in standing in politics.

    He put on extravagant games to gain popularity and won the position of Pontifex Maximus (chief priest of Roman religion), beating two experienced senators.
